I just read an article in The Newburyport Daily News that fisherman are catching mackerel off the State Pier in Gloucester! This is weeks early but with water temps 6-8 degrees above normal it is right on time for the fish! There are also reports of herring "scouts" in the creeks on the cape and up in our area!! I have seen "unseasonably warm" weather before and hoped for earlier fishing. With this entire winter warmer than normal it is looking like we will have a shot at striped bass in May again!
